From Teenage Engineering:

OP–Z is an advanced fully portable 16-track sequencer and synthesizer, with a range of both sample based and synthesis based sounds. it's the world's first stand-alone sequencer of its kind, that lets you sequence music, visuals, lights and more.

OP–Z can be used completely stand alone and comes with an intuitive led lit interface. when you want next level real time visual feedback, use the screen you already have in your pocket.

Hardware features include a usb-c host and device, wireless communication over ble, 4-pin 3.5 mm stereo headphone and line-out, accelerometer, user replaceable battery and built-in microphone.

Component Based Step Sequencing:
One of the basic concepts of the OP–Z is it's ability to run each track totally independent from one another. tracks can run at various speeds, have different lengths and loop points. separate tracks can even jump-cut back and forth irregularly and randomly if you want. using this you can make a short sequence sound more or less different each time it is repeated in your composition.

A composition is divided into tracks and each track is built from sequencer steps – just as you are used to, but on top of that we have added something truly unique we call step components that adds an extra dimension of instructions for each step. this new tool makes composing a track much more dynamic, deep and rich – a long needed addition to traditional sequencing.

The tracks on the OP–Z is polymetric. meaning that each track has dynamic track length from 1 up to 144 steps. making it possible to work in high or low track resolution. you can choose to go completely off-grid or stay 100% quantized. thanks to the OP–Z real time melodic analysis you can at any time automatically transpose whole sequences in different scales across six octaves.

Sequencing: 
  • Advanced multi-speed 16-track sequencer.
  • step component composing
  • endless sequencing steps
  • track independent length
  • track independent speed
  • parameter locks
  • step recording
  • live recording
  • midi sequencing
  • image and 3D graphics sequencing
  • DMX light sequencing
  • (needs external interface)

Instrument tracks: 16 individual and independent synthesis, sampler and control tracks.

Patterns: 
  • 160 user programmable patterns
  • patterns chaining.

Effects: upgradeable modular effects architecture. included effects: delay, reverb, filters, tremolo etc.

Step Components: 14 multi-program step components for advanced step sequencing.

Screen: When paired or connected to an iOS device, the iOS device will act as a screen for OP-Z

iOS app: OP-Z ios app, free to download from app store.

Compatibility: compatible with any iOS device that is apple metal graphics specified.

Hardware:
  • analog devices blackfin 70X dsp
  • cirrus logic audio co-processor
  • 1250 mmacs
  • 48kHz 24-bit dac
  • 115 dB dynamic range

Sensors: 6 axis motion sensor.

Microphone: Integrated mems microphone.

Wireless: Bluetooth 5.0 LE

Battery:
  • 6 hour battery life
  • 1 year stand-by time
  • user replaceable

Connectors:
  • usb type c
  • 3.5 mm 4-pole jack

Tactile Input:
  • 2 octaves of musical keys
  • 51 mechanical keys in total
  • pressure sensitive pitch bend
  • 4 x multi purpose color coded high resolution encoders
  • volume knob / on switch
  • pairing button

UI:
  • 29 rgb+w led indicators
  • 24 w led indicators

Durable Design:
  • rigid engineering plastic housing 
  • IXEF 1022 PARA + 50% glassfiber

Unique Encoder Design: Teenage engineering designed floating ball bearing hall sensor encoders for minimal stacking height and wear.

Dimensions:
  • L 212.5 mm
  • H 57.5 mm
  • D 10 mm
  • + 6 mm length for volume knob
